I was asked about the 1972 Aaron IA variation, so here's a closeup view of one (this is from a different card, as I made this image a while back). On the printer sheet, Aaron was situated next to Boswell IA (I have examples of that card in this thread) and the line connects just about perfectly from Hammerin' Hank to Kenny…
